Starbucks vs Williams Fresh Café on Instagram

In the recent few years, Instagram has amazed many people by the amount of popularity that it possesses among the modern youth. So, let’s analyses the Instagram presence of Starbucks and Williams Fresh Cafe.

Starbucks
  • Starbucks Canada has a strong presence on Instagram just like the Facebook and Twitter. They have 161,992 followers and 991 posts on Instagram.
  • ·        They Post 4-8 posts per week and are very active.
  • ·        They promote their products and service including new items and promotions like Happy Mondays.
  • ·        They use the 50-50 rule very well including post related to their brand as well as various media.
  • ·        The Keywords that Starbucks mainly uses are: #Coffeelove , Starbucks.ca, Happy Mondays and link to Starbucks.ca is available.

Williams Fresh Café

WFC has a good presence on Instagram and they are trying to catch up with the competition. They have 693 followers and 847 posts on Instagram.
  • ·        They Post 5 posts per week and are not very active.
  • ·        They promote their products and service including promotions and opening/closing of some of their stores.
  • ·        They use the 50-50 rule very well including post related to their brand as well as various media.
  • ·        The Keywords that Williams Fresh Cafe mainly uses are: #williams  #williamsfresh  #williamscafe #williamsfreshcafe. And link to WFC website is available.

Starbucks Vs Williams Fresh Café on Twitter

Twitter is one of the most widely used and influential social media engines. Let us analyses the recent Twitter performance of Starbucks and Williams Fresh Café.
Starbucks:
  • Starbucks is one of the top global coffee chains and it has a strong presence on Twitter with 11.7 Million followers and 61,534 tweets on it’s on its official Twitter account.  By looking at the most recent 25 tweets of Starbucks, we can say that:
  • ·        They are active on twitter and they post 10+ tweets per week on average.
  • ·        They promote their various products with attractive images and they also post their offers and promotions like ‘Happy Mondays’ for their consumers.
  • ·         They use the 50-50 rule very well including post related to their brand as well as various media.
  • ·        The Keywords that Starbucks mainly uses are: Trees, Coffee, and Happy Mondays, Almost spring, Happy etc.

Williams Fresh Café:

Williams Fresh Café is a local Canadian Company and hence has no practical comparison with a global brand like Starbucks on a global basis. But they are really doing their good efforts and they have 1,375 followers on their official account and 2,977 tweets.
  • ·         They Post 6 to 10 posts per week and are comparatively more active on Twitter than Facebook.
  • ·        They promote their products and service including promotions and opening/closing of some of their stores.
  • ·        They use the 50-50 rule very well including post related to their brand as well as various media.
  • ·        The Keywords that Starbucks mainly uses are: Happy Weekends, Refreshed, 2x, all day etc.

Starbucks vs Williams Fresh Café on Facebook

When it comes to social media marketing, then it starts with Facebook. It is undoubtedly the most used social media giant globally and no brand can ignore it. So, in this blog we will try to analyses how the Starbucks and Williams Fresh Café utilize this platform.
 Starbucks:
  • Starbucks is one of the top global coffee chains and it has a strong presence on Facebook with 36,141,033 likes on its official Facebook page.  By looking at the most recent 25 posts of Starbucks on Facebook, we can say that:
  • ·        They are active on Facebook and they post 5 post per week on average.
  • ·        They promote their various products with attractive images and they also post their offers and promotions like ‘Happy Mondays’ for their consumers.
  • ·         They use the 50-50 rule very well including post related to their brand as well as various media.
  • ·        The Keywords that Starbucks mainly uses are: weather, snow, coffee, Happy Mondays, hello etc.

Williams Fresh Café:

Williams Fresh Café is a local Canadian Company and hence has no practical comparison with a global brand like Starbucks on a global basis. But they are really doing their good efforts and they have 8,102 Facebook likes on their official page.
  • ·         They Post 6 to 10 posts per months and are comparatively less active on Facebook as compared to their completion.
  • ·        They promote their products and service including promotions and opening/closing of some of their stores.
  • ·        They use the 50-50 rule very well including post related to their brand as well as various media.
  • ·        The Keywords that WFC mainly uses are: Happy Weekends, Refreshed, 2x, all day etc.
